随着数字化转型的深入推进,数据中台作为企业实现数据驱动决策的核心基础设施,正在发挥越来越重要的作用。然而,传统数据中台在实际应用中往往面临资源消耗高、架构复杂、维护成本高等问题,这使得企业在构建和运维数据中台时面临诸多挑战。为了解决这些问题,轻量化数据中台的概念应运而生。本文将深入探讨轻量化数据中台的技术实现与优化方案,帮助企业更好地构建高效、灵活的数据中台。
一、轻量化数据中台的定义与优势
1. 定义
轻量化数据中台是一种基于云计算、大数据和人工智能技术的新型数据中台架构。它通过简化架构、优化资源利用率和引入智能化技术,实现了数据处理的高效性、灵活性和可扩展性。与传统数据中台相比,轻量化数据中台更加注重资源的轻量化和功能的模块化,能够更好地满足企业对快速迭代和灵活部署的需求。
2. 优势
- 资源消耗低:通过优化计算、存储和网络资源的使用,轻量化数据中台能够显著降低企业的运营成本。
- 架构灵活:支持模块化设计,企业可以根据实际需求选择性地部署功能模块,避免了传统中台“大而全”的架构问题。
- 快速迭代:轻量化架构使得数据中台能够更快地响应业务需求的变化,支持快速开发和部署。
- 高扩展性:基于云计算的弹性扩展能力,轻量化数据中台能够轻松应对数据量的快速增长。
二、轻量化数据中台的技术实现
1. 数据采集与处理
轻量化数据中台的核心之一是高效的数据采集与处理能力。以下是其实现的关键技术:
- 分布式数据采集:采用分布式架构,支持多源异构数据的实时采集,包括结构化数据、半结构化数据和非结构化数据。
- 流处理与批处理结合:通过流处理技术(如Flink)实现实时数据处理,同时结合批处理技术(如Spark)完成历史数据分析。
- 数据清洗与预处理:在数据采集阶段,通过规则引擎和机器学习模型对数据进行清洗和预处理,确保数据的准确性和完整性。
2. 数据建模与存储
数据建模是数据中台的重要环节,直接关系到数据的可用性和分析效率。轻量化数据中台在数据建模与存储方面采用了以下技术:
- 多维数据建模:支持事实表、维度表等多种数据建模方式,满足不同业务场景的需求。
- 分布式存储:采用分布式存储技术(如Hadoop、HBase)实现大规模数据的高效存储和管理。
- 数据湖与数据仓库结合:通过数据湖实现灵活的数据存储,同时结合数据仓库完成结构化数据分析。
3. 数据可视化与分析
数据可视化是数据中台的重要输出形式,轻量化数据中台通过以下技术实现高效的可视化与分析:
- 可视化工具集成:集成多种可视化工具(如Tableau、Power BI),支持丰富的图表类型和交互式分析。
- 实时数据分析:通过流处理技术实现数据的实时可视化,帮助企业快速响应业务变化。
- 智能分析与预测:结合机器学习和人工智能技术,提供智能分析和预测功能,辅助企业决策。
4. 数据安全与治理
数据安全与治理是数据中台建设中不可忽视的重要环节。轻量化数据中台通过以下技术确保数据的安全性和合规性:
- 数据加密与访问控制:通过加密技术和访问控制策略,确保数据在存储和传输过程中的安全性。
- 数据治理平台:建立数据治理平台,实现数据的全生命周期管理,包括数据目录、数据质量、数据血缘等。
- 合规性管理:通过自动化技术确保数据处理过程符合相关法律法规和企业内部政策。
三、轻量化数据中台的优化方案
1. 架构优化
轻量化数据中台的架构设计是实现高效运行的关键。以下是几个重要的架构优化方案:
- 模块化设计:将数据中台的功能模块化,企业可以根据实际需求选择性地部署功能模块,避免不必要的资源消耗。
- 微服务架构:采用微服务架构,实现服务的独立部署和扩展,提高系统的弹性和可维护性。
- 边缘计算与云计算结合:通过边缘计算技术实现数据的就近处理,结合云计算技术完成大规模数据的集中处理和分析。
2. 性能优化
性能优化是轻量化数据中台建设中的重要环节,以下是几个关键的性能优化方案:
- 分布式计算与存储:通过分布式计算和存储技术,实现数据处理的并行化,提高处理效率。
- 缓存技术:引入缓存技术(如Redis)实现数据的快速访问,降低数据库的负载压力。
- 压缩与去重:通过对数据进行压缩和去重处理,减少数据存储空间的占用,提高存储效率。
3. 数据治理优化
数据治理是轻量化数据中台建设中的重要组成部分,以下是几个关键的数据治理优化方案:
- 自动化数据治理:通过自动化技术实现数据的自动清洗、自动标注和自动分类,降低人工干预成本。
- 数据质量管理:建立数据质量管理机制,确保数据的准确性和完整性,提高数据的可信度。
- 数据血缘管理:通过数据血缘技术,实现数据的全生命周期追踪,帮助企业更好地理解数据的来源和流向。
4. 用户体验优化
用户体验是轻量化数据中台成功的关键因素之一,以下是几个关键的用户体验优化方案:
- 智能化推荐:通过机器学习技术实现数据的智能化推荐,帮助用户快速找到所需数据。
- 交互式分析:支持交互式数据分析,用户可以通过拖拽和点击完成复杂的数据分析操作。
- 多终端支持:通过Web、移动端等多种终端支持,实现数据的随时随地访问和分析。
四、轻量化数据中台的应用场景
1. 制造业
在制造业中,轻量化数据中台可以帮助企业实现生产过程的实时监控、质量控制和供应链优化。通过数据中台,企业可以快速获取生产数据,分析生产瓶颈,优化生产流程,提高生产效率。
2. 零售业
在零售业中,轻量化数据中台可以帮助企业实现销售数据分析、客户行为分析和库存管理。通过数据中台,企业可以快速获取销售数据,分析客户行为,优化库存管理,提高销售效率。
3. 金融服务业
在金融服务业中,轻量化数据中台可以帮助企业实现风险控制、客户画像和交易数据分析。通过数据中台,企业可以快速获取交易数据,分析客户行为,优化风险控制,提高金融服务效率。
五、总结与展望
轻量化数据中台作为一种新型的数据中台架构,正在为企业提供更加高效、灵活和经济的数据处理解决方案。通过采用分布式计算、模块化设计和智能化技术,轻量化数据中台能够显著降低企业的运营成本,提高数据处理效率,支持业务的快速迭代和创新。
未来,随着云计算、大数据和人工智能技术的不断发展,轻量化数据中台将变得更加智能化、自动化和高效化。企业可以通过构建轻量化数据中台,实现数据的全生命周期管理,支持业务的全面数字化转型。
申请试用轻量化数据中台,体验高效、灵活的数据处理能力,助力企业数字化转型!
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。